Anda di halaman 1dari 5

LAPORAN PRAKTIKUM

PEMROGRAMAN KOMPUTER

PERCOBAAN 11: Android Master-Detail Flow

Selasa, 25 Mei 2021

Oleh:

Muslimah Arabiul (081911733005)


Kelompok:
Dwita Rahmadini (081911733051)

PROGRAM STUDI S1 TEKNIK BIOMEDIS


DEPARTEMEN FISIKA
FAKULTAS SAINS DAN TEKNOLOGI
UNIVERSITAS AIRLANGGA
2021
I. TUJUAN PRAKTIKUM
1. Mengetahui konsep Master-Detail Flow
2. Menggunakan Master-Detail Template
II. DASAR TEORI
1. Konsep Dasar Detail Flow
Master-detail flow adalah konsep desain interface yang menggunakan
sebuah daftar/list pilihan (yang menjadi master list) yang akan ditampilkan ke user.
Ketika sebuah pilihan dipilih, informasi tambahan yang berhubungan dengan
pilihan itu akan ditampilkan ke user dalam bentuk panel detail.
Dengan menggunakan Master Detail Flow, kita dapat menfasilitasi
tampilan/user inerface lebih dari satu. Ini diperlukan ketika program yang dibuat
menjadi kompleks. Di mana satu tampilan tidak cukup untuk mengakomodasi
keseluruhan business logic program. Di praktikum ini akan ditampilkan beberapa
layout/ user interface yang berbeda dalam satu program.
Tugas Kelompok Praktikum :
1. Rubah program di atas dengan menambahkan tombol pada layout
fragment_layout2.xml. Ikuti langkah-langkah pada modul 7.
2. Buat program di modul 9 dengan tampilan Master/Detail Flow.
III. HASIL
1. Kode Program
2. Hasil Simulasi

Tampilan Awal Item 1

`
Item 2 Item 3
3. Hasil Tugas Kelompok

(tampilan database)

(tampilan hasil)
IV. PEMBAHASAN
Pada praktikum kali ini membahas tentang android master detail flow
dengan tujuan untuk mengetahui konsep android master detail flow dan
menggunakan master desain template. Pada konsepnya master-detail flow ini
merupakan program desain interface yang lebih kompleks yang tampilannya
mampu menampilkan beberapa pilihan. Ketika salah satu pilihan ditekan maka
akan menampilkan informasi tambahan berbentuk panel detail.
Program yang kami buat pada praktikum kali ini merupakan bentuk master
detail flow pada modul sebelumnya untuk menentukan indeks ipk mahasiswa. Pada
program ini mahasiswa akan memasukkan mata kuliah dan nilai ipk selama
beberapa semester. Data ini kemudian akan disimpan ke dalam database seperti
pada gambar (tampilan database) pada hasil. Data ini akan memudahkan mahasiswa
ketika ingin mengecek kembali nilai IPK pada semester yang lalu. Caranya cukup
dengan memasukkan semester mana yang akan ditampilkan.
V. PENUTUP
Praktikum Android Master-Detail Flow ini menggunakan fragment layout
fragment_layout2.xml agar program dapat memberikan pilihan kepada user sesuai
dengan banyaknya fragmen layout xml yang sudah dibuat. Selanjutnya dibuatlah
program untuk menentukan indeks IPK mahasiswa per semester dengan
menggunakan program master digital flow ini. Dimana pada program ini dapat
menampilkan beberapa pilihan semester yang telah diinputkan.
VI. DAFTAR PUSTAKA
Utami, Ema. dan Sukrisno (2005). 10 Langkah Belajar Logika dan Algoritma
iskandarMenggunakanBahasa C dan C++ di GNU/Linux. Yogyakarta : Andi
iskandarOffset.
Kadir, Abdul (2012). Buku Pintar C++ untuk Pemula. Yogyakarta : MediaKom.

Anda mungkin juga menyukai